Discovering Urinary Protein Biomarkers for Hepatocellular Carcinoma in Chronic Hepatitis B Population

NCT06379334 · Status: ACTIVE_NOT_RECRUITING · Type: OBSERVATIONAL · Enrollment: 180

Last updated 2024-04-23

No results posted yet for this study

Summary

Chronic hepatitis B (CHB) can lead to hepatocellular carcinoma (HCC), imposing a significant health and economic burden globally. Early detection of hepatitis B virus-related HCC (HBV-HCC) in CHB with potential biomarkers has become a pressing and difficult challenge. Recent advancements in urinary proteomics offer a promising approach for HBV-HCC biomarker identification, utilizing Liquid chromatography with tandem mass spectrometry for urine proteome analysis. Differential analysis using limma in R software will uncover upregulated proteins in HBV-HCC.

Urine test

Urine samples were collected and their proteomes were analyzed via liquid chromatography with tandem mass spectrometry using data-dependent acquisition or parallel reaction monitoring.
